Why Change Your Domain Name?
Your domain name is more than just an address on the internet; it shapes customer perceptions and brand recognition. If your current name no longer resonates with your business's identity or market focus, or if it hampers your SEO efforts, it might be time for a change. For instance, businesses that have rebranded or expanded might find that a new domain better serves their identity and improves overall visibility in search engines.
Key Considerations Before Making the Switch
Before you make any changes, consider how a new domain will affect your existing customer base and search rankings. Proper planning is essential. For instance, setting up 301 redirects from the old domain ensures that any traffic directed to the previous site gets automatically routed to the new one, preserving your SEO authority. Moreover, keeping your audience informed through emails and social media announcements about the transition will help maintain customer trust and engagement during the process.
Best Practices for a Smooth Transition
To change your domain name without losing website traffic, follow these essential steps:
- Back Up Your Site: Ensure a full backup of your website is in place to protect your content.
- Update DNS Settings: Link your new domain to your site by updating the Domain Name System (DNS) records correctly.
- Implement Redirects: Set up 301 redirects to transport SEO value from the old domain to the new.
- Communicate with Customers: Use email and social media to alert customers about your domain change.
- Monitor Performance: Keep an eye on your site's analytics to ensure there are no significant drops in traffic.
By following these steps, businesses in Australia can execute a domain name change effectively, ensuring that their online marketing strategy continues to thrive.
